Bharti Airtel is a telecom company launching the country’s first multiplex on the Partynite Metaverse platform. In Airtel’s Xstream Premium offering, Xstream multiplex is an extension.
Shashwat Sharma, Director in Marketing at Airtel, said, “Airtel’s Xstream multiplex has bought Web 3.0 apps & immersive storytelling altogether with content from partners. The team of Airtel’s Xstream is looking forward to tapping into a larger audience through the metaverse. The team is hoping to drive in higher adoption.”
Airtel’s Xstream multiplex will have a 20-screens with access to content portfolios from OTT partners. Xstream multiplex will work actively with the sampling of top original shows & movies with content pieces, including the first episode of OTT original or initial minutes of a movie in its regional languages. Viewers will get overall access to the subscription of a plan.
Rajat Ojha, the founder of Partynite, mentioned, “Airtel Xstream Premium’s multiplex provides a supreme experience which is one of the most scalable use case scenarios for the metaverse. Metaverse is expecting its future in the categories like movies, music, live events & premium sports streaming. Metaverse is planning to launch the latest methods of content delivery.
Xstream multiplex will allow the permissions for its users to interact on Partynite Metaverse. The idea was grabbed by Airtel’s integrated media agency Essence ideated; Gamitronics developed the blockchain-powered digital parallel universe, Partynite.
Partynite Metaplex’s application is supported by both Android and Windows as well. Airtel Xstream Premium gives convenience to watch the platforms including SonyLIV, ErosNow, Lionsgate Play, Hoichoi, ManoramaMax, Shemaroo, Ultra, HungamaPlay, EPICon, Docubay, DivoTV, Klikk, Nammaflix, Dollywood, and Shorts TV. Airtel introduced that it has touched 2 million paid subscribers, as mentioned on June 13.
